Effective Ways to Lower Your Energy Bill
Reducing your energy bill is simple. Here are 10 tips for lower energy bills to help you get started:
1. Upgrade to Energy-Efficient Appliances
Energy-efficient appliances use less electricity, reducing your overall consumption. Look for the ENERGY STAR® label when purchasing new appliances. FSL is the Arizona sponsor for the national Home Performance with ENERGY STAR® program, which helps put homeowners in touch with participating contractors who are specially trained to give personalized recommendations for increasing your home’s energy efficiency and assist in qualifying for residential rebates through its local utility partners.
2. Install a Programmable Thermostat
A programmable thermostat allows you to set temperatures based on your schedule, ensuring your HVAC system isn’t working hard when it’s not needed.
3. Use Ceiling Fans
Ceiling fans help circulate air, making your home feel cooler without cranking up the air conditioning.
4. Seal Leaks and Insulate
Proper insulation and sealing leaks in your home can significantly reduce energy loss. This is particularly effective in both summer and winter.
5. Switch to LED Lighting
LED bulbs use up to 75% less energy than traditional incandescent bulbs and last much longer.
6. Maintain Your HVAC System
Regular maintenance of your HVAC system ensures it operates efficiently, reducing energy consumption.
7. Use Window Treatments
Blinds, shades, and curtains can block out the heat during the day, reducing the load on your air conditioning system.
8. Practice Energy-Saving Habits
Simple habits like turning off lights when leaving a room, unplugging electronics when not in use, and washing clothes in cold water can add up to significant savings. FSL’s Home Improvements Administrator offers energy-saving tips in this article.
9. Use Smart Power Strips
Smart power strips automatically cut off power to devices that are in standby mode, preventing phantom energy loss.
10. Consider Solar Panels
While an upfront investment, solar panels can drastically reduce your reliance on grid electricity and lower your energy bills in the long term.

The Importance of Weatherization
Weatherization is the process of protecting a building from the elements to improve energy efficiency. This is especially important in Arizona, where the extreme heat can drive up energy costs. Weatherizing a house includes steps like adding insulation, sealing windows and doors, and improving ventilation systems. By reducing the amount of air that escapes or enters your home, weatherization can significantly lower your energy bills.

How Weatherization and Home Repairs Reduce Utility Bills
Investing in weatherization and home repairs can have a profound impact on your utility bills. Here’s how:
- Improved Insulation: Proper insulation keeps your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ter, reducing the need for excessive heating and cooling.
- Sealed Leaks: Sealing leaks around windows, doors, and ducts prevents conditioned air from escaping, improving the efficiency of your HVAC system.
- Energy-Efficient Windows: Upgrading to energy-efficient windows reduces heat transfer, keeping your home more comfortable and lowering energy costs.
